MiCrES Roundtable in EfVET Conference: Microcredentials in green finance

During the 34th EfVET Annual Conference, “Wellbeing in a Digitalised World – Crafting the Future of VET 2035”, EfVET presented the MiCrES project in Fátima (Portugal). The roundtable addressed the strategic role of micro-credentials in strengthening workforce development and enhancing quality assurance across Higher Education and VET systems.

On 23 October, the EfVET roundtable offered a dedicated space to showcase MiCrES progress, deliverables, and next steps. Valentina Chanina, representing EfVET as the Belgian partner, introduced the European Micro-credentials and Professional Qualifications Certification System (MiCrES), outlining its forward-looking approach to Sustainable Finance education.

Two 30-minute discussions highlighted the project’s objectives, methodology, and expected impact, attracting strong engagement. Around 24 participants from diverse VET institutions explored the draft curriculum of the ESG Foundation Certificate — a programme designed to equip financial services professionals with a solid understanding of ESG principles, regulatory frameworks, and emerging trends in sustainable finance. The curriculum development ensures a market-driven design, directly targeting the sector’s widening skills gap.

The session reaffirmed the sector’s appetite for structured, high-quality micro-credentials and underscored the need for consistent implementation across HVET centres in Europe. Feedback was both enthusiastic and pragmatic, pointing to the importance of coordinated adoption to scale impact.

EfVET and its partners remain committed to empowering professionals across Europe with the skills required to meet the accelerating demand for sustainable finance expertise.
